Stretch marks are linear scars which have been developed when large weight gains or hormonal variations cause the skin layers to be stretched too much, too quickly. That ends in damage such as tearing in the top three layers of the skin called the epidermis, dermis and subcutaneous layers. The thin stretch mark scars start out purplish or red in color and as time goes by they begin to fade to white or silver. 2. Body Makeup With Concealers:
How to hide stretch marks speedily and effectively includes using a variety of fluid concealers and body makeup. Keep in mind that makeup to be used on the body is different from makeup for use on the face. Makeup for your body is heavier in texture so that it could bear up sweating, friction and other wear and tear. Stretch marks are readily covered up with the help of fluid concealers however it is essential to closely match the tone of the skin to the shade of the concealer. A popular new method to apply makeup that can be used to cover stretch marks is air brushing with a small electrical compressor. Choose make up product which is resistant to water.

Everyone who has ever put on a considerable amount of weight very fast has more than likely noticed ugly stretch marks over their skin. This occurs very often to body builders who are bulking up, youngsters who are experiencing a growth spurt in the course of adolescence and ladies who are pregnant. Hormonal imbalances that usually occur in pubescent youngsters and expectant women may also be one of the main reasons for stretch mark development. Stretch marks are, in fact, a form of linear scar and the scarring happens when the skin is quickly stretched too much. This will cause damage like tearing in the first three levels of the skin. These are called the epidermis, dermis and subcutaneous layers. Stretch marks are red or purple in coloration when they appear first but they soon begin to fade out to a pale slivery color.
